The video tutorial addresses a complex projectile motion problem, focusing on understanding and solving for time variables T1 and T2. The instructor explains the initial setup, including the introduction of time variables and the formulation of equations. The process of deriving the expression for T1 is detailed, emphasizing the importance of understanding displacement equations. The tutorial concludes with an introduction to the next part of the problem, which involves finding the time of impact, T2.
